It's been quite a while since I've posted an update on this map. Work on it has been pretty slow and that's mainly because there isn't any sign of a release date for FF which, for me atleast, means no rush to finish the map. I've done a bit of work on the base front design and thought I'd post some development shots. Please keep in mind that these are development shots and a lot will probably change as the inside of the base takes shape.

Enough talk, time for screenshots!


This is the pit below the dual bridges entering the base (you'll see in the next shot). The pit is deep enough that falling in will kill you . It's filled with smoke so you'll just have to take my word on how deep it is


This shot is an overview of the basefront. It looks a little plain now but after the inside begins to take shape I will be able to modify things a bit which will hopefully give it a more functional look. The lighting isn't quite the way I want it so expect that to change aswell. The rounded catwalk type thing may or may not be a capture point, I'll have to see how the inside of the base takes shape before I decide on that.


Here is a view from the cliff area. The cliffs will be used as a way to get from one fort to the other without having to take the bridge. The water doesn't have any water access yet and I really dont have plans for it, it's another thing that will have to wait for the inside of the base before anything is done.

I'm way ahead of ya...

In my old facility maps I used this as my signature and proof that I am infact the original author of the map....



I know my forum name is JDCruz but my original screenname is shaggy. I also know that someone else named shaggy lurks on these forums and I can assure you, he's got nothing to do with the Facility maps. I will be keeping with the secret signature in Facility3 but I can't say for sure that it will be in the same place because everything is getting reworked and I doubt the stairs will stay as they are. If you want to see the signature for yourself you'll need to be the HWGuy and figure out how to jump into the window ledge. On one end of the window (in the screenshot it would be the end to the left) is a trigger that makes the signature pop up. This signature only pops up if the HWGuy walks into the trigger; no other class will work. Why HWGuy? The HWGuy is the hardest class to get into that window (see for yourself ) so I figured that would be the best choice.
